Often seen in images of wooden cottages in the Alps, Pelargonium peltatum 'Cascade Dark Red' is a classic with colourful, perky, long-lasting, and hard-wearing blooms. Extremely floriferous, each bloom consists of 5 long, crimson-red petals. When contrasted against the distinctive, fleshy, ivy leaf shaped foliage, the colour almost seems to pop out. Incredibly eye-catching, as they gently cascade from baskets, window boxes and containers to the delight of bees, butterflies and other pollinators. Preferring to be grown in full sun, in moist, well-drained soil, Pelargonium peltatum 'Cascade Dark Red' will happily tolerate light shade. Growing to a height and spread of around 50cm and trailing down to around 60cm, this South African beauty is a tender annual, with an RHS hardiness rating H1C, so needs to be kept above 5°C. Cuttings can easily be taken to give you more plants the following year.
